#279e17 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#279e17 is composed of 15.3% red, 62%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 85.4%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 112.9 degrees, a saturation of 74.6% and a lightness of 35.5%. #279e17 color hex could be obtained by blending #4eff2e with #003d00.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

#279e17 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#279e17 has RGB values of R:39, G:158, B:23 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0, Y:0.85,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 2596375.

Shades and Tints of #279e17
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010401 is the darkest color, while #f3fdf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#279e17
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575f56 is the less saturated color, while #17b302 is the most saturated one.
